이 구절의 의미
This verse compares the kingdom of heaven to a merchant looking for valuable pearls. Jesus is speaking, emphasizing the value and worth of seeking the kingdom.

역사적 배경
Matthew wrote this Gospel around AD 80-90 for a primarily Jewish-Christian audience, emphasizing Jesus' teachings as fulfilling Old Testament prophecy and showing how He is the Messiah. The culture was familiar with trading and commerce imagery, making it relatable to understand the value of the kingdom.
